このスレッドはロックされています。記事の閲覧のみとなります。
トップページ > 記事閲覧
弾幕風バグ・要望スレ (ph)3スレ目
日時: 2012/01/23 17:27
名前: まおべりる

2がMAXになりそーなんで作っておきます
メンテ

Page: 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9 | 10 |

Re: 弾幕風バグ・要望スレ (ph)3スレ目 ( No.40 )
日時: 2012/07/24 00:05
名前: mkm

>>37 E.O氏
>STG枠外にも弾表示できるほうが幅が広がると思います(使い方は限定されてると思いますが…)。エフェクト等にも利用できそうですし(曲レーザーとか)。
制限はずします。

>>38 Unknown User氏
>1.FileArchiverで1ファイルにまとめたものが複数ある。
>2.それらのファイル内に、それぞれ同じファイル名のものがある。
>のように02.wavが重複しているとします。
>その際file1.dat内のスクリプトをプレイした後、file2.dat内のスクリプトをプレイする際にエラーが発生します。
すみません。再現できていません。
以下の手順であっていますでしょうか?
 1)同じファイル名を含むアーカイブファイルを準備する
  (アーカイブファイルをコピーして別名にしても再現する?)
 2)アーカイブファイル1のスクリプトをプレイする。
  プレイ後はスクリプト選択画面に戻る。
 3)アーカイブファイル2のスクリプトをプレイする。

上記3)のエラーはどのようなエラーでしょうか?
 ・発生タイミングは、アーカイブ内の同名ファイルを使用しようとしたとき?
 ・弾幕風自体が落ちますでしょうか?

大変お手数ですが、可能でありましたら、
再現可能なアーカイブ前ファイル一式と
アーカイブ後のファイルをいただければありがたいです。


>>39 nono氏
>パッケージスクリプト側で一度でもポーズ→解除した後にReset2DCamera();を実行すると表示がおかしくなります。
>既にpreバージョンで修正済みかもしれませんがよろしくおねがいします。
ご指摘ありがとうございます。
preバージョンでも再現しました。
修正します。
メンテ
Re: 弾幕風バグ・要望スレ (ph)3スレ目 ( No.41 )
日時: 2012/07/26 21:32
名前: Unknown User

>>38 エラー発生条件として、>>38の条件に加えプレイ中にRキーで初期画面に戻るという条件があるようです。

今回改めて検証した所、プレイ途中でRキーを使って初期画面に戻り、その後別のアーカイブファイル内のスクリプトをプレイした際にエラーが発生しました。

エラーが発生した場合、
archive file entry already exists
というエラー表示が出ますが、弾幕風自体が異常終了することはありませんでした。
メンテ
Re: 弾幕風バグ・要望スレ (ph)3スレ目 ( No.42 )
日時: 2012/07/26 22:02
名前: mkm

>>41 Unknown User氏
すみません。
詳細な調査をいただきまことにありがとうございました。

>回改めて検証した所、プレイ途中でRキーを使って初期画面に戻り、その後別のアーカイブファイル内のスクリプトをプレイした際にエラーが発生しました。
再現することができました。
修正させていただきます。
メンテ
Re: 弾幕風バグ・要望スレ (ph)3スレ目 ( No.43 )
日時: 2012/07/29 18:49
名前: SSCF

ヘルプの内容なのでここで言っていいのか分かりませんが、弾幕風ph3ヘルプでGetStageStateResultの項目が無いように見えます。
メンテ
Re: 弾幕風バグ・要望スレ (ph)3スレ目 ( No.44 )
日時: 2012/07/31 03:36
名前: 無名

付属のアーカイバを用いて、BGMの音声ファイル(.ogg)を複数アーカイブしたものをステージスクリプトで使用したところ、途中から2秒ほど同じ場所でBGMがループするバグが発生しました
使用した曲の長さは1分38秒、ObjSound系関数で曲の最後→17.82798秒 までループする設定にしていますが、曲の最後からその2秒ほど手前までループを繰り返してしまい、壊れたCDプレーヤーのように…

アーカイブされていない同ファイルは問題なくループできました
アーカイブされた音声ファイルでObjSound_SetLoopTime関数を使うと正常にループされないバグ?
メンテ
Re: 弾幕風バグ・要望スレ (ph)3スレ目 ( No.45 )
日時: 2012/07/31 21:38
名前: mkm

>>43 SSCF氏
ご指摘ありがとうございます。
修正します。

>>44 無名氏
>使用した曲の長さは1分38秒、ObjSound系関数で曲の最後→17.82798秒 までループする設定にしていますが、
>曲の最後からその2秒ほど手前までループを繰り返してしまい、壊れたCDプレーヤーのように…
ロジック上怪しそうな箇所はみつけたのですが、自分の用意したoggでは再現しません。
大変お手数ですが、
再現可能なアーカイブ済みのファイルと、
ObjSoundに設定したパラメータ(念のため時刻終端も)をいただけないでしょうか。

メンテ
Re: 弾幕風バグ・要望スレ (ph)3スレ目 ( No.46 )
日時: 2012/08/01 01:29
名前: 無名

>>45 mkm氏
>ロジック上怪しそうな箇所はみつけたのですが、自分の用意したoggでは再現しません。
>大変お手数ですが、
>再現可能なアーカイブ済みのファイルと、
ObjSoundに設定したパラメータ(念のため時刻終端も)をいただけないでしょうか。

すみません、自己解決しました
アーカイブ前の状態では、ループ時刻終端を適当に大きな秒数にしておけば曲の最後で勝手にループをしていたようですが、どうやらアーカイブするとこの手法では不具合が起こるようです(原因不明)
終端時刻を正確に入力すると正常ループしました
メンテ
Re: 弾幕風バグ・要望スレ (ph)3スレ目 ( No.47 )
日時: 2012/08/01 19:37
名前: Unknown User

>>36
62.5fps問題はfps制御ロジックに適当なところがあるのが原因だと思います。
(今動かせるPCが1台しかないので、複数環境の動作確認ができず放置しています)

こちらでさらに不具合について検証してみました。
Windows XPのPCでは60.0fps前後となっていましたが、Windows Vistaや7のPCでは62.5fpsとなっていました。
今回は、ビデオカードの種類による差は確認できませんでした。
検証したPCの数が少ないので確実とは言えませんが、OSによってfps数に差が生じることがあるようです。

後、要望ですが、可能であればfps数調整機能(基本を60fpsとして、倍率を設定できる機能のような感じ)があれば良いかと思います。
(作成したスクリプトの調整などにも使えると思います。)
メンテ
Re: 弾幕風バグ・要望スレ (ph)3スレ目 ( No.48 )
日時: 2012/08/05 03:31
名前: mkm

>>46 無名氏
>アーカイブ前の状態では、ループ時刻終端を適当に大きな秒数にしておけば曲の最後で勝手にループをしていたようですが、
>どうやらアーカイブするとこの手法では不具合が起こるようです(原因不明)
適当に大きな秒数にしておけば、ファイル終端でループできる仕様です。
アーカイブファイルの場合に終端を正しく検出できなそうな不具合があったので修正しました。
(ただ、自環境で再現できていないため、修正できていないかもしれません)


>>47 Unknown User氏
>Windows XPのPCでは60.0fps前後となっていましたが、Windows Vistaや7のPCでは62.5fpsとなっていました。
ためしに修正したのでためしていただけますでしょうか。
(自環境ではもともと60fpsだったため、修正できているか判断つきません。)

>後、要望ですが、可能であればfps数調整機能(基本を60fpsとして、倍率を設定できる機能のような感じ)があれば良いかと思います。
>(作成したスクリプトの調整などにも使えると思います。)
StartSlow 関数が同等機能だと思います。
メンテ
Re: 弾幕風バグ・要望スレ (ph)3スレ目 ( No.49 )
日時: 2012/08/05 16:55
名前: Unknown User

>>48
>ためしに修正したのでためしていただけますでしょうか。

こちらで確認した所、OSやPCに関係無く60fpsとなっており、修正されていたことを確認できました。
ありがとうございました。
メンテ

Page: 1 |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9 | 10 |